Samudera takes delivery of another Supramax

Tuesday, April 12 2011 - 05:08 PM WIB

Singapore-listed Samudera Shipping Line Ltd announced on Tuesday that | its subsidiary, Foremost Maritime Pte Ltd has on 11 April 2011 taken delivery of Sinar Kapuas, a newly built Supramax with a carrying capacity of approximately 57,700 dwt.

The vessel, the last of the two Supramaxes that the Group contracted in early 2008, was delivered at Jinhae, South Korea.

Sinar Kapuas will be deployed under time-charter and is on her maiden voyage today for loading of cargo in China destined for discharge in India.

On March 2011, the company took delivery of its first Supramax, Sinar Kutai. (alex)
